We put you, our Jiu-Jitsu community, in charge of questions for this episode.

We answer an array of listener questions about jiu-jitsu, promotions, dealing with different body types (boobs included), competition, and even a break dance battle scenario.

Whether you're curious about belt promotions, starting a women's BJJ class, or just want to feel like you’re hanging out with a couple of your Jiu-Jitsu friends after class, this episode has it all.

209 The Art of Coaching Without Coaching in Jiu-Jitsu

Are you ready to step up and coach your teammate at a Jiu-Jitsu competition even when you're not officially a coach?

Regardless of your rank, there are a number of ways to support your teammates during competition season.

Learn practical tips on timing, point calling, and strategically supporting your teammates, not only in competitions but also during training sessions. Whether you're a seasoned competitor or just starting your journey, this episode promises to transform how you perceive supporting your squad. True empowerment in Jiu-Jitsu is about lifting each other up!

211: Jiu-Jitsu Got You Feeling Down?

Feeling like you're trapped under a mountain of pressure both on and off the mats? Ever wondered what to do when you're wrestling with exhaustion, frustration, and a whirlwind of self-doubt?

We’re here to help you navigate those rollercoaster days when Jiu-Jitsu imitates life just a little too well.

Imagine walking into a class, already battling the heavyweight pressures of life, only to face the physical might of super heavyweights on the mats. Do you tap out, or do you find a way to roll through it?

How do you leave the baggage at the door and make Jiu-Jitsu your enchanting two-hour vacation from life? We've got practical tools for reframing mindsets, energizing playlists to build you up, and maybe even some tips for crying it out mid-roll.

This episode has something for everyone grappling with the ups and downs of Jiu-Jitsu.
